Abstract
A high efficiency fiber optic illuminator comprises a light emitting device with wide angular light distribution, such as an LED, and an outwardly tapered fiber optic waveguide rod with a large calculated numerical aperture, preferably equal to or greater than 0.7 and a ratio of the output diameter to the input diameter of between 1.4:1 and 2.2:1. The smaller, input end of the tapered rod is supported close to the light emitting surface so as to collect the maximum amount of energy. The input end is capable of accepting light at very high angles of incidence, and reducing those angles of incidence so that when the light exits the larger, output end the light may be accepted by standard fiber optic devices with typical numerical aperture values ranging between 0.4 and 0.7.
